Glee: The Musical Phenomenon
Glee, created by Ryan Murphy, Brad Falchuk, and Ian Brennan, aired from 2009 to 2015. This groundbreaking show combined humor, heart, and incredible musical performances to tell the story of the fictional William McKinley High School glee club, New Directions. Glee tackled diverse themes, from acceptance and love to family and self-discovery, all while paying tribute to iconic music across various genres.
